About Coorparoo 4151

The size of Coorparoo is approximately 5.4 square kilometres. It has 31 parks covering nearly 10.1% of total area. The population of Coorparoo in 2011 was 14,944 people. By 2016 the population was 16,284 showing a population growth of 9.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Coorparoo is 20-29 years. Households in Coorparoo are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Coorparoo work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 52.7% of the homes in Coorparoo were owner-occupied compared with 52.1% in 2016.
